### Changelog — v3.8.0

Renamed `CHARSET_SNIFF_MODE` to `WREN_ENCODING_DETECT_MODE` for the Wrenfile upload pipeline. The old name is accepted for one more release with a deprecation warning logged at startup. Behavior is unchanged: uploaded text files are probed for BOMs first, then statistical detection, and ambiguous files are rejected rather than guessed. Security note: detection results are cached, and cache entries are signed to prevent tampering between workers. The signing secret is configured in the env file on the line below:

vault entry, yagep-yagef: COURIER_KEY13=8965fb29ff62d

Heads up from the Chalkline team: the timetable solver runs as a sandboxed worker with no outbound network access, so don't panic if egress logs look empty. Constraint files are validated before parsing. If the solver hangs past ten minutes, kill the pod and grab the token below for your review.

trace token, kajeg-tadup: htk31_ea4436123ab4c9e337062126feef2c5

For the board's record: the legacy tariff uplift is approved and half-executed. Tranche one (pre-2018 contracts, 7% increase) notified; tranche two pending regulator acknowledgement. Complaints volume is within forecast. Retention credits capped at one quarter's fees, sign-off sits with Commercial. Incoming director owns tranche two comms and the Ashvale account exceptions list. No deviations without board consent. Outstanding risk: two large accounts threatening tender. Wider intent is summarised directly below.

management briefing: Headcount on the Belix team goes from 60 to 93 by the end of November. Gross margin on Belix came in at 23 percent against a plan of 47 percent.

Step 4 — Snapshot baseline refresh (Pindlewick UI). Support team: after each release, regenerate component snapshots so diff alerts stay accurate. Run the snapshot job from the deploy console and confirm zero unexpected diffs before closing the ticket. The snapshot runner reads its credentials from the env file; make sure it contains this line.

secret setting of kagep-kajep: ARCHIVE_KEY3=481